¿Alguna vez te has preguntado cómo dividir en programación de manera efectiva? En este artículo, exploraremos diferentes métodos y aplicaciones de la división en código, brindándote las herramientas necesarias para comprender y aplicar este concepto de manera práctica. ¡Sigue leyendo para descubrir más!
¿Qué es la división en programación?
Antes de sumergirnos en los métodos específicos, es importante comprender qué implica la división en programación. En términos simples, la división se refiere a la acción de separar un problema complejo en partes más pequeñas y manejables. Este enfoque divide el problema en tareas más simples, facilitando su resolución y comprensión.
Métodos para dividir en programación
1. División por funciones
Uno de los métodos más comunes para dividir en programación es la división por funciones. En este enfoque, se identifican las diferentes funciones o tareas que debe realizar el programa y se dividen en módulos independientes. Cada función se encarga de una tarea específica, lo que facilita la organización y mantenimiento del código.
2. División por objetos
Otro enfoque popular es la división por objetos, que se basa en la programación orientada a objetos. En este método, se identifican los objetos relevantes para el problema y se definen las interacciones entre ellos. Cada objeto encapsula datos y funciones relacionadas, lo que permite una estructura más modular y reutilizable.
3. División por algoritmos
La división por algoritmos se centra en la separación de las diferentes etapas de un proceso en algoritmos más simples y específicos. Cada algoritmo se encarga de una parte del proceso, lo que facilita la comprensión y optimización del código. Este enfoque es especialmente útil para problemas que requieren una secuencia de pasos definida.
Cómo aplicar la división en código
Ahora que hemos explorado los métodos para dividir en programación, es importante comprender cómo aplicar este concepto en la práctica. Algunas recomendaciones para aplicar la división en código de manera efectiva incluyen:
- Identificar las tareas principales del problema y dividirlas en funciones o módulos independientes.
- Utilizar la programación orientada a objetos para organizar el código en objetos reutilizables y fáciles de mantener.
- Descomponer el proceso en algoritmos más simples y específicos para facilitar la implementación y comprensión.
Al aplicar estos principios de división en programación, podrás mejorar la estructura y eficiencia de tu código, facilitando su mantenimiento y escalabilidad.
En resumen, la división en programación es un enfoque fundamental para abordar problemas complejos de manera efectiva. Al dividir un problema en partes más pequeñas y manejables, podrás mejorar la claridad y eficiencia de tu código, facilitando su desarrollo y mantenimiento a largo plazo.
¡Esperamos que este artículo te haya sido útil para comprender cómo dividir en programación y aplicar este concepto en tus proyectos de desarrollo de software!